### Autocomplete index latency

Quickfind suggestions on Marlowe search are taking 800ms+ at peak. Root cause: the prefix index isn't being warmed after the nightly rebuild. Mitigation shipped: warm-up pass added to the rebuild job. Full fix (incremental index) targeted for next sprint. Latency graphs in the sync deck reference the index build token below.

session token of hagug-bagag = htk21_27b5a7c274cb3ae33d180

### Site Access During the Turnstile Upgrade

Visiting contractors should note that the main entrance turnstiles at Deverell Plaza are being replaced between the 4th and the 15th. During this period, all contractor entry is via the north gate, where a steward will verify your induction record. Tools must go through the goods channel, not the gate. Once verified, you will be admitted using the temporary pass code below.

door code, tajof-kageg: bdg-QVDCE-3

**New starter checklist — Marrowgate office**

☐ Show the new starter the first-aid room on level 2, beside the print hub. Point out the defibrillator cabinet and incident log. The room stays locked outside staffed hours; assistants may open it in an emergency. Enter the door code below on the keypad.

turnstile pass: bdg-YEOZLM-79341408